The Help, Learning and Localization (HELLO) Team at Slack aims to deliver a consistent experience to global customers, to make their working lives simpler, more pleasant and more productive. Our team members support content production and localization across multiple departments at Salesforce, using domain expertise to make or advocate for the best decisions for our users worldwide.

As a Software Engineer II for HELLO, you’ll be critical to helping us optimize our workflows and tools, and build them for areas or teams where they don’t yet exist. You will collaborate with several cross-functional groups, and with various members of our team, on technical matters that affect our stakeholders. You’ll be working on our internally-developed tools, including our translation management system. We are looking for an especially motivated individual who can execute independently on our most pressing technical problems.

What You Will Be Doing

  • Build and maintain efficient, scalable tools, with interfaces that teams can easily learn and adopt.

  • Maintain our toolkit with an eye for efficiency & increased job automation.

  • Partner to scope multi-functional work, crystallizing problem statements, and ensuring that work is executed in a way that scales.

  • Serve as an advisor to our immediate team by providing technical expertise & solutions.

  • Own the full project lifecycle, from problem discovery, through iteration & feedback, to shipping the solution.

  • Write unit tests and acceptance criteria, and debug effectively, proactively addressing issues.

  • Proactively identify opportunity areas for us to consider exploring.

  • Define success and impact metrics for projects within your purview.

  • Ensure documentation of our tooling and technical processes is up to date.

  • Participate in planning activities within and outside of our team, retrospectives, and other activities that make our team stronger.

What You Should Have

  • 2-5 years professional web development experience.

  • Experience in full-stack web development, including popular frameworks.

  • Experience integrating 3rd party APIs

  • A strong understanding of object-oriented, functional and declarative programming paradigms

  • Experience building reactive interfaces using modern Javascript frameworks.

  • A strong knowledge of devops, including popular collaboration and source control tools as well as build and release management tools.

  • A self-starter mindset, proactively identifying challenges/opportunities and working across teams to implement solutions that are durable, scalable and suit multiple use cases.

  • A growth mindset: you are curious and eager to explore diverse ideas, new opportunities and challenges.

  • Great communication skills: you are an inclusive and proactive communicator across, up, and down the work organization. You can work well with partners of varying subject areas to establish requirements and receive feedback.

  • Great collaboration skills: you are a phenomenal teammate and willing to put others first.

Bonus Points

  • Experience working with internationalization and localization teams and toolsets.

  • Experience with AWS, Heroku or other cloud deployment methods.

  • Experience with a framework that implements ORM, such as Django, Laraval, SQLAlchemy, Ruby Datamapper, LINQ to SQL, etc.

  • Experience with Vue.js and the Vuetify component library.
